How Can Feeding Skills Be Assessed?

Assessing feeding skills in newborns involves a comprehensive evaluation that includes observing the baby's ability to latch, suck, swallow, and breathe during feeding. Healthcare providers may use techniques such as:
- Clinical Observations: Direct observation of the infant's feeding behavior and techniques.
- Feeding Scales: Using standardized scales to evaluate feeding effectiveness and identify specific problems.
- Instrumental Assessments: Employing tools like videofluoroscopic swallow studies to visualize the swallowing process and identify any abnormalities.
